  • 'Modi govt’s reputation for world-class governance takes a knock every week. The overall image of a drowning India is at odds with the Rising Bharat we were promised,' says author & columnist Vir Sanghvi, in this edition of ThePrint SharpEdge. Watch him explain why Modi govt's policies aren't finding ground with the middle class, a once loyal base of the govt, and why disillusionment has now set in.

    Middle class people are unhappy because job loss. Modiji government does not care for our traditional industries like textiles which employ 13 crores of people. This industry in trouble for the past 10years. International cotton price is 15 to 18% less than Indian price, similarly man made fibres price more by 22% in India. This disparity due government levying 11% duty on imported cotton and man made fibres. Srveral representations made to government, but it goes to the blind eye and deaf ears. BJP government will pay heavy price for the insensivity towards the old industries which are contributing significantly towards GDP and foreign exchane earning.
